I finally got my Harbor Freight special on the road. I pitched the factory axle and went with a Dexter and 14 inch wheels off a Ranger pickup.
Used honey comb fiberglass material for the body. Doors made in Boise Idaho and windows are meant to be replacements in horse trailers.
Tongue weight is 220 pounds and back axle is 560 and that is with everything on board that I would normally use. The hitch was so low I had to use a rise ball mount and a rise 2 inch ball. Almost level but thats ok as it tows fine. I started this project in May. Interior is road maps glued to the fiberglass.
